如何禁止android软键盘自动弹出
答案:3 悬赏:0 手机版
解决时间 2021-10-27 01:50
- 提问者网友:我没有何以琛的痴心不悔
- 2021-10-26 19:29
如何禁止android软键盘自动弹出
最佳答案
- 五星知识达人网友:撞了怀
- 2021-10-26 20:57
您好,用的是android自带的输入框组件的话,是会自动弹出软键盘的.如果是其他的地方需要弹出软键盘可以先在想要弹出的地方先获取组件焦点,然后调用键盘就ok了.
全部回答
- 1楼网友:动情书生
- 2021-10-26 23:42
在开发Anroid的时候,当你打开一个界面的时候,屏幕的焦点会自动停留在第一个EditText中,Android的软键盘默认会自动弹出,用户第一眼连界面都没有看清楚,软键盘就弹出来了,这就影响到了用户体验,我们需要设置打开界面的时候,当EditText获取焦点的时候,不弹出软键盘,其实也很简单.
- 2楼网友:一叶十三刺
- 2021-10-26 22:27
为了不弹出软键盘,其实也很简单,代码如下:
//默认软键盘不弹出getWindow().setSoftInputMode(WindowManager.LayoutParams.SOFT_INPUT_STATE_HIDDEN);
在OnCreate()函数中,加上即可,OK,搞定。
//默认软键盘不弹出getWindow().setSoftInputMode(WindowManager.LayoutParams.SOFT_INPUT_STATE_HIDDEN);
在OnCreate()函数中,加上即可,OK,搞定。
我要举报
如以上回答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
点此我要举报以上问答信息
大家都在看
推荐资讯